ALERT: NEWS OF A NEW TYPE OF ‘BLOCK’ WHATSAPP FRAUD CIRCULATING ONLINE

News of a new type of WhatsApp fraud has recently been circulating online. Upon receipt of a stranger’s message, if the victim clicks “block” as recommended, their account would be hacked.

According to official information, the “block” above is a “security” function in WhatsApp. The system automatically generates a reminder when receiving an incoming message from someone not in the user’s contact list. If the user presses the “block” button, it will prevent them from receiving further messages and calls from that phone number. 

The Judiciary Police’s (PJ) Anti-Fraud Coordination Center reminds the public that it has not received any report of the fraud mentioned above. The center advises the public to be careful and verify information from the Internet to avoid falling into fraudsters’ traps.

If you suspect that you have been defrauded, contact the PJ’s Anti-Fraud Enquiry Hotline at 8800 7777.
